HSPOS Launches Cloud-Connected Thermal Printers & Linerless Label Solutions for Retail and QSR Kiosks
At NRF 2026, HSPOS launched its next-generation cloud-connected POS printer for retail, built on the StarIO.Online ecosystem. Unlike legacy remote management tools, this solution delivers zero-touch firmware updates, real-time print job analytics, and role-based device monitoring—without requiring on-premise gateways or IT intervention. It’s validated for integration with retail POS systems, kiosk systems, and thermal printers compatible with StarIO.Online.
Two Form Factors, One Sustainability Goal
The compact label printer for QSR kiosk, mC-Label2, supports linerless, die-cut, and receipt modes in a single 2-inch footprint—cutting media waste by up to 40% versus traditional label printers. Its sibling, the linersless label printer for self-service kiosk SK1-311, features auto-calibration and jam-resistant paper path design—validated for >99.2% uptime in QSR and retail kiosk deployments.
Integrated Hardware Workflows
New POS scale integration with receipt printer enables direct weight data transmission to thermal printers via USB/RS-232, eliminating manual entry errors. Paired with the high-speed thermal printer for high-volume retail (300 mm/sec), this workflow reduces average transaction time by 1.8 seconds per order—measured across 12 pilot stores.
SMB-Ready Bundles with Pre-Validated Compatibility
The barcode scanner and thermal printer bundle for small business includes pre-loaded StarIO SDK v5.2, plug-and-play drivers for Windows/macOS/Linux, and out-of-box compatibility with Square, Toast, Lightspeed, and Clover—verified through HSPOS’s retail POS system certification program.
